- 博客(4)
- 收藏
- 关注
原创 解决Dev-C++中文注释无法显示,单击才能显示的问题
中文注释无法显示,单击才能显示问题的解决方法首先确保Dev-C++的编码格式是utf-8工具 -> 编辑器选项 -> 基本 -> 将New Document Encoding选为UTF-8在utf-8格式下中文注释仍然无法显示工具 -> 编辑器选项 -> 显示 -> 去掉这个勾勾...
2022-03-08 14:19:37
16387
34
原创 稀疏矩阵的压缩存储与快速转置
稀疏矩阵的压缩存储什么是稀疏矩阵?在矩阵中,若数值为0的元素数目远远多于非0元素的数目,并且非0元素分布没有规律时,则称该矩阵为稀疏矩阵。如下图:为什么要进行压缩存储?在稀疏矩阵中,0元素仅占位,无实际含义。用二维数组存储,白白浪费了很多存储空间。故,为了节约存储空间,采用压缩存储。如何压缩存储?由上述易知,只记录非0元素就可以压缩矩阵。但元素在矩阵中的位置也是不能丢的。为了确保压缩后...
2020-04-16 21:19:44
928
原创 斐波那契数列求第n项的值
求斐波那契数列第n项的值百度到的斐波那契数列定义:斐波那契数列(Fibonacci sequence),又称黄金分割数列、因数学家列昂纳多·斐波那契(Leonardoda Fibonacci)以兔子繁殖为例子而引入,故又称为“兔子数列”,指的是这样一个数列:1、1、2、3、5、8、13、21、34、……在数学上,斐波那契数列以如下被以递推的方法定义:F(1)=1,F(2)=1, F(n)=F...
2020-04-10 21:13:08
32281
3
原创 中缀表达式转换成逆波兰式
栈的应用:中缀表达式转换成逆波兰式小白前来报道!懒癌患者的第一篇博客,实属不易,先为自己鼓个掌。编写程序,将任意一个合法的中缀表达式转换成逆波兰式。【问题描述】表达式计算是实现程序设计语言的基本问题之一。在计算机中进行算术表达式的计算可通过栈来实现。通常书写的算术表达式由操作数、运算符以及圆括号连接而成。为简便起见,本题只讨论双目运算符。算术表达式的两种表示如下:⑴ 中缀表达式:把双目运...
2020-03-31 13:10:37
6138
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人